Precision Soil Sampling & Model-Based Soil Maps Traditional grid sampling places samples at fixed intervals regardless of actual soil variability. Xsupra uses integrated spectral signals from satellite imagery collected across seasons to create management zones that reflect real agronomic structure (moisture patterns, soil formation, landscape position). Each zone represents an area with consistent environmental behavior. One representative sample per zone produces fewer total samples with better spatial representation. Laboratory results are then extended across the entire field using environmental similarity modeling — not distance-based interpolation. This produces continuous soil property maps (phosphorus, potassium, pH, magnesium, organic matter, and all farmer-measured properties) that reflect real field structure rather than artificial smoothing. The sampling method follows German legal requirements for soil sampling. ### 2. Variable Rate Application Maps (VRA) Soil property maps are classified into fertilization zones. Areas with similar nutrient levels receive the same application rate. The result is a structured VRA map that is agronomically sound and compatible with precision spreading equipment. Export formats include ISOXML. ### 3. Field Monitoring & Alerts Daily automated analysis of every field and zone using satellite imagery, weather data, and AI.
